Most modern automated parking system in the U.S. starts operation in residential tower in Philadelphia

Philadelphia/Warburg, [20/02/2025] – The most advanced automated parking system in the U.S. is now operating at “210 South 12th,” a 31-story residential tower located in Philadelphia’s Center City neighborhood. Developed by Midwood Investment & Development and designed by award-winning firm RSHP, formerly known as Rogers Stirk Harbour + Partners, founded by Pritzker Prize winner Richard Rogers and his partners in collaboration with Midwood Design Studio and Perkins Eastman 210 South 12th brings a new level of residential luxury to Philadelphia. The automated parking system by Lödige Industries which spans three levels, includes 100% EV charging capabilities, the first of its kind in the U.S.

Access to the sophisticated parking system is provided via two cabins. Users identify themselves with RFID-fobs and simply drive into the cabin on a pallet. The rest is fully automatic. First, the safety equipment scans the cabin to ensure nothing was accidentally left behind and to measure the size, and particularly the height of the car. This allows the RESPACE algorithm to find the most efficient parking position for each car. Then, a hoist transports the vehicle downwards. Every level has a grid of parking pallets, each equipped with its own conveyors and motor to enable the simultaneous movement of multiple pallets for more speed and efficiency. As with a sliding puzzle, the pallet is moved into a free position. 

“210 South 12th offers the highest level of residential amenities, and we are excited to introduce this state-of-the-art parking solution for our residents. In a dense urban environment like Philadelphia, access to high-tech and secure parking is an incredible benefit. Working with the Lödige team, we are able to provide our residents with the most seamless and high-tech parking amenity in the city; at Midwood, we are dedicated to delivering forward-thinking solutions that redefine luxury living, and this advanced parking system is a prime example of that vision in action," says Jeff Dvorett, President of Midwood Investment & Development.

“There is a high demand for parking facilities in many urban areas across the U.S., as is the case here. Automated parking systems are ideal when it comes to making efficient use of limited space. They also improve the speed and convenience of the parking process as well as the security for the parked vehicles and drivers alike. We would like to thank Midwood for allowing us to demonstrate this once again at this exceptional building,” explains Jonathan Hardy, Managing Director North America, at Lödige Industries.

Lödige Industries has more than three decades of experience and has already installed more than 85 automated parking systems worldwide. Innovative parking technologies enable efficient, safe and quick ways of parking vehicles – whether it’s for just a few or up to 1,000 and more cars.
